I definitely play "other"...
Love many kinds of music, and play a mix of rock, funk, spacey, and odd. I like different time signatures when it makes sense, sounds good, and taste to use them. Not for the sake of using a different 'time'. Also play guitar out of necessity for the home recording I do. I use a Fostex MR16-HD with assorted gadgets and effects. Carvin Bolt Kit guitars, a 2006 RavenWest 6 string, which is my main bass. Also use a Brice Defiant 6 string fretless. Love that one, as well as the Raven. And I play bass lefty strung lefty, and guitar lefty strung righty. Somehow, it all works out.
